Question: What does the idiom “To cut corners” mean?
  • A. To improve quality standards.
  • B. To do something cheaply by ignoring proper standards.
  • C. To work with extreme care.
  • D. To postpone work deliberately.
Correct Answer: B. To do something cheaply by ignoring proper standards.
Explanation: It means to skip important steps or reduce quality in order to save time or money.
